Abstract

Official abstract text for this publication.

The present invention relates to a compound of formula (I), in particular for the use thereof for depigmenting, lightering and/or bleaching the skin. (I) In which R 1 and R 2 , which may be identical or different, denote hydrogen, or a COR5 radical in which R5 denotes a linear C 1 -C 10 or branched C 3 -C 10 alkyl radical, preferably a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ical, more preferentially a linear C 1 -C 4 alkyl radical, R 3 denotes a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ical, preferably a linear C 1 -C 4 or branched C 3 -C 4 alkyl radical, and R 4 denotes H, a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ical, or a COR5 radical, and also the salts thereof, the solvates thereof and the optical isomers thereof, and the racemic mixtures thereof, alone or as a mixture. The present invention also relates to the novel compounds (I) and also to the process for preparing same and to a cosmetic process for depigmenting the skin using such compounds (I).

First claim

Opening claim text (preview).

The invention claimed is: 1. A compound for depigmenting, lightening, and/or bleaching the skin, according to formula (I) below: wherein: R 1 and R 2 , which may be identical or different, are chosen from: a) hydrogen, or b) a radical COR 5 , wherein R 5 is chosen from a linear C 1 -C 10 or branched C 3 -C 10 alkyl radical; R 3 is chosen from a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ical; and R 4 is chosen from: a) hydrogen, b) a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ical, or c) a radical COR 5 , or a salt thereof, a solvate thereof, an optical isomer thereof, a racemate thereof, or a mixture thereof. 2. The compound according to claim 1 , wherein: R 1 and R 2 , which may be identical or different, are chosen from a radical COR 5 , wherein R 5 is chosen from a linear C 1 -C 6 or branched C 3 -C 6 alkyl radical; and R 3 is chosen from a linear C 1 -C 4 or branched C 3 -C 4 alkyl radical. 3. The compound according to claim 1 , wherein R 1 and R 2 , which may be identical or different, are chosen from a radical COR 5 , wherein R 5 is chosen from a linear C 1 -C 4 alkyl radical. 4. The compound according to claim 1 , wherein R 4 is chosen from hydrogen, a linear C 1 -C 4 alkyl radical, a branched C 3 -C 4 alkyl radical, or a radical COR 5 . 5. The compound according to claim 1 , wherein R 4 is chosen from hydrogen or a radical COR 5 . 6. The compound according to claim 1 , wherein: R 1 and R 2 , which may be identical or different, are chosen from hydrogen or a COCH 3 radical; R 3 is chosen from methyl, ethyl or isopropyl; and R 4 is chosen from hydrogen or a COCH 3 radical, or a salt thereof, a solvate thereof, an optical isomer thereof, a racemate thereof. 7. The compound according to claim 1 , wherein: R 1 and R 2 , which may be identical or different, are chosen from hydrogen or a COCH 3 radical; R 3 is methyl; and R 4 is chosen from hydrogen or a COCH 3 radical, or a salt thereof, a solvate thereof, an optical isomer thereof, or a racemate thereof. 8. The compound according to claim 1 , wherein the compound is chosen from: Compound Structure No. Chemical name 1 4-(3-hydroxy-1- methylpropyl) benzene-1,3-diol 2 4-[4-(acetyloxy)but- 2-yl]benzene-1,3- diyl diacetate 3 3-(2,4- dihydroxyphenyl) butyl acetate or salts thereof, solvates thereof, optical isomers thereof, racemates thereof, or mixtures thereof. 9.
